About Norwalk, CT
Norwalk is a historic harbor city on Long Island Sound, long nicknamed "Oyster Town" for the shellfishing heritage it still celebrates each September at its beloved Oyster Festival. Its walkable South Norwalk (SoNo) district pairs 19th-century brick storefronts with modern restaurants, galleries, and nightlife, while the surrounding neighborhoods stretch from waterfront parks to leafy residential streets. Sitting just west of Fairfield, Norwalk offers big-city culture and small-city ease all within an easy reach of our practice.
- The Maritime Aquarium at Norwalk — Devoted entirely to Long Island Sound, this SoNo landmark houses sharks, harbor seals, sea turtles, otters, and hands-on touch tanks, plus a 4D theater that makes it a go-to family outing.
- Lockwood-Mathews Mansion Museum — A National Historic Landmark and one of the earliest Second Empire-style country houses in the U.S., open for guided tours through its lavishly restored rooms.
- Calf Pasture Beach — A spacious shoreline park on the Sound where Norwalk residents gather for swimming, picnicking, and sunset views over the water.
